#6206d5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6206d5 is composed of 38.4% red, 2.4% green and 83.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54% cyan, 97.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 266.7 degrees, a saturation of 94.5% and a lightness of 42.9%. #6206d5 color hex could be obtained by blending #c40cff with #0000ab.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

Shades and Tints of #6206d5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010003 is the darkest color, while #f6efff is the lightest one.
